  • A Few Hours In Skagway

    9 Jun 2023, Amerika Syarikat ⋅ 🌫 46 °F

    I felt very appreciative when the Excursions Director offered me a free trip on the sight-seeing railroad yesterday, but wasn't sure I would get to go until this morning. That definitely got me out of bed!

    After grabbing a nearby geocache, I took the White Pass & Yukon Route narrow gauge, diesel engine railroad from Skagway to White Pass Summit and back again, followed by a quick tour of the town in a restored 1927 Mac "street car." I was only off the boat for about 4.5 hours, but it was nice to get away...even though it was before my 12-hour shift.

    As for the rest of my day, noon to midnight, with no gangway to watch, no helm to man, and no anchor to check on, I basically did laundry and helped shuttle people back and forth from the boat to the harbor using the launch. [I didn't operate it; I just tied the boat off and helped load/unload.]

    I've attached the history of the railroad from the pamphlet. It was interesting...and other than shopping and drinking, there's not a lot else to do when you find yourself in Skagway 🤣.

  • Arrived in Skagway

    8 Jun 2023, Amerika Syarikat ⋅ ☁️ 52 °F

    We spent about 22 hours underway to get from Glacier Bay to Skagway, arriving at 21:30 tonight. Different than usual, we had to tie up at the railroad dock. A couple of land slides next to the dock this past winter forced the larger ships, those with 20- to 30-foot drafts, to dock where we usually do. The worst thing about docking here is that, because of the damage the slides caused, we're not allowed to set up a gangway. Instead, we can only come and go from the ship via our launch, which takes two deck crew to operate (Third Mate and a deckhand, minimum). As you can probably imagine, many of the crew and lots of the guests are not happy about that.

    Along the way, we saw Sentinel Island Lighthouse, lots of waterfalls, a herd of sea lions, and Eldred Rock Lighthouse. Not the tremendous wildlife viewing day we had yesterday, but beautiful nonetheless.

  • Petersburg

    5 Jun 2023, Amerika Syarikat ⋅ ☁️ 43 °F

    [My ship is in the satellite view of Petersburg here and in Google Maps! Too cool 😎!
    https://goo.gl/maps/BRk9zVGC4MneG2h57]

    I just couldn't get out of bed this morning in time to walk the town, but I did grab a geocache just off the dock in Wrangell before we left at noon.

    We had an very nice cruise north through the Wrangell Narrows. We were able to take that route because we're so small; the ship's draft is only 9 feet (that's how deep our hull sits below the waterline).

    The banks of the Narrows are lined with green and red buoys to mark the lane. "Keep red on your right upon return," so they say. But we're not returning. Our guest speaker says in Alaska, they use red on the northernmost part of a channel like the Narrows.

    Anyway, the buoys use solar power to light up at night, and the result has caused it to be nicknamed "Christmas Tree Alley." It's a tight steer, so the Captain took control of the rudder for most of the time.

    I hope to make it off the ship in the morning to walk the half-mile into Petersburg...and grab another geocache 🤞. This town seems to be even smaller than Wrangell, which was definitely smaller than Ketchikan. It's also getting colder. It's only 45°F right now 🥶! I don't think I brought enough clothes for Alaska.

  • 30 NM Away

    2 Jun 2023, Amerika Syarikat ⋅ ☁️ 50 °F

    I'm on Alaska time now and only 30 nautical miles away from our first port of call, Ketchikan!

    Despite being so close, we won't dock until 05:30, so to kill some time and save some fuel, the Captain shut down our starboard (right) engine. Our port engine is running us at 5 knots with only 800 rpm. These things are beasts! While starboard is off, the engineer is going to change its secondary fuel filters. I'd like to see that, but not enough to stay awake for it 🤣.

    It's been an overcast and sometimes rainy day, but the scenery was still magnificent. Around 21:00, we passed Green Island Lighthouse. See it here:
    https://maps.app.goo.gl/2KKZZ2f2qMdiumDS8

    We'll be docked before I wake up in the morning. It has been a smooth and uneventful journey through the Inside Passage, and I'm looking forward to the rest of the cruise in Alaska.

  • 🤬Hope Your Day Was Better Than Mine

    13 Oktober 2022, Amerika Syarikat ⋅ 🌙 70 °F

    Despite 188 miles on my trip meter, I finished the day only 37 miles (and $350 poorer) from where I started.

    - 138433 odometer: Warhawk HD in Monroe, LA, changes my belt and pulley. I pick the bike up with the truck/trailer on Wednesday, 28 Sep.

    - 138803 (<370 miles later): The first day I ride after the belt change, Sunday, 2 Oct, I discover a slow/small leak in outer primary cover. I can't call Monroe until they open Tuesday, 4 Oct.

    - Tuesday, 4 Oct, I begin another leg of my trip. When I speak to Monroe, they say the leak can wait until my next service.

    - 139750 (1,317 miles after belt change): Wednesday, 5 Oct, Legacy HD in Odessa, TX, fixes the leak in the primary cover. They notice a lot of black oil slung underneath and dripping off the bike. Despite the noticeable leak being that fresh oil clear gold color, they don't delve any deeper than the outer primary. They do the five-mile test ride; no leak. They clean the bike and I'm off. Monroe pays $150 to fix the leak.

    - 141588 (1,838 miles after Odessa work): Sunday, 9 Oct, I notice a lot of black oil slung underneath and dripping off the bike, exactly the same as before. I can't call Odessa until they open Tuesday, 11 Oct.

    - Wednesday, 12 Oct, I ride the 400+ miles to Odessa.

    - 142049: Thursday, 13 Oct, Odessa pulls the primary apart again. The leak is from the INNER primary, specifically the main shaft seal. According to the tech, Don--who wanted to go into the inner primary the first time he worked on it, but Ty said not to--the seal shows damage from installation, which would have happened when Monroe changed the belt. Don fixes it, rides it 15 miles, and says it's good to go.

    Odessa management claims the bike left clean without a leak and that the leak is new because the bike is so old and because I rode so many miles since they worked on it. Monroe says they didn't touch the main shaft seal, but after speaking to another Odessa tech, Monroe admits they had to in order to change the belt. Despite that admission, Monroe refuses to admit they damaged it during the repair. Only because they tore it apart before, Odessa agrees to halve the hours (from 4 to 2 @ $100/hr), leaving me with the $350 bill.

    To top it all off, 50 miles after I leave Odessa, I stop at a gas station specifically to check under the primary...and find fresh fluid. I ride 50 miles back to Odessa. Don rechecks everything, thoroughly cleans it, does another 15-mile ride, and swears it's not leaking.

    My ass hurts.
